Joe Hughes wrote: > I've looked all over, and I don't see a way to abbreviate album names in > Grip. Has anyone found a way to do this? I'd like up to four characters, > from the first letters in the album name. Otherwise, Grip just rocks!! Do you need that abbreviated album name as a directory name or in the Ogg/MP3 tags? If you only need it in the Ogg/MP3 tags, you could write a script that fiddles with the album name before passing it to the real encoder. If you can't do that on your own, send the name of your encoder and the command line you are using, so I'll have a look. Regards...
